Output 2ef63daafb7235834999c04fb3f6dbc7fbe1068551d8af3eb1c88ec881ad1f41:0

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4394db48b6bc9bec9791a86bfc23945aec6da756 OP_EQUAL
address
ME4Vq24rnVbeUXipZJSoXs1u93t5TxueFs
transaction
2ef63daafb7235834999c04fb3f6dbc7fbe1068551d8af3eb1c88ec881ad1f41
spent
true